Photo by Jock Watson

Search Hotels Near Craigmillar Castle, Edinburgh
- Change your mindBook hotels with free cancellation
- Be pickySearch almost a million properties worldwide
Check prices for these dates
Our top choices for Craigmillar Castle hotels

Prestonfield House
Prestonfield House1.6 km from Craigmillar Castle
9.8 out of 10, Exceptional, (289 reviews)
The price is Rp4.396.059
Rp5.275.271 total
includes taxes & fees
27 Jan - 28 Jan

Highfield Guest House
Highfield Guest HouseNewington, 2.2 km from Craigmillar Castle
9.8 out of 10, Exceptional, (99 reviews)
The price is Rp2.265.673
Rp2.718.808 total
includes taxes & fees
28 Jan - 29 Jan

Kildonan Lodge Hotel
Kildonan Lodge HotelNewington, 1.8 km from Craigmillar Castle
9.0 out of 10, Wonderful, (347 reviews)
The price is Rp736.238
Rp883.486 total
includes taxes & fees
18 Jan - 19 Jan

The Scholar
The ScholarSouthside, 2.4 km from Craigmillar Castle
9.2 out of 10, Wonderful, (1,001 reviews)

Grangeview Guest House
Grangeview Guest HouseNewington, 2.2 km from Craigmillar Castle
9.0 out of 10, Wonderful, (69 reviews)
The price is Rp1.586.548
Rp1.903.857 total
includes taxes & fees
26 Jan - 27 Jan

Premier Inn Edinburgh A1 - Newcraighall
Premier Inn Edinburgh A1 - Newcraighall3 km from Craigmillar Castle
9.0 out of 10, Wonderful, (16 reviews)
The price is Rp1.057.314
Rp1.268.777 total
includes taxes & fees
23 Jan - 24 Jan

The Salisbury Hotel
The Salisbury HotelSouthside, 2.6 km from Craigmillar Castle
8.6 out of 10, Excellent, (883 reviews)
The price is Rp1.529.330
Rp1.835.195 total
includes taxes & fees
26 Jan - 27 Jan

The Ben Doran Guest House
The Ben Doran Guest HouseNewington, 2.2 km from Craigmillar Castle
8.2 out of 10, Very good, (475 reviews)
The price is Rp2.344.972
Rp2.813.966 total
includes taxes & fees
19 Jan - 20 Jan

The Abbey Residence
The Abbey Residence2.6 km from Craigmillar Castle
8.0 out of 10, Very good, (72 reviews)
The price is Rp1.261.799
Rp1.514.158 total
includes taxes & fees
28 Jan - 29 Jan

Hotel Ceilidh-donia
Hotel Ceilidh-donia2.1 km from Craigmillar Castle
9.4 out of 10, Exceptional, (816 reviews)
The price is Rp1.699.255
Rp2.039.106 total
includes taxes & fees
28 Jan - 29 Jan

Aynetree Guest House
Aynetree Guest House2.7 km from Craigmillar Castle
7.6 out of 10, Good, (243 reviews)

Arden Guest House, Craigmillar Castle Edinburgh
Arden Guest House, Craigmillar Castle Edinburgh0.6 km from Craigmillar Castle
6.8 out of 10, (313 reviews)
The price is Rp1.121.723
Rp1.564.513 total
includes taxes & fees
19 Jan - 20 Jan

First Lasswade Road House
First Lasswade Road House2.4 km from Craigmillar Castle
7.6 out of 10, Good, (4 reviews)

The Alexander Guest House
The Alexander Guest HouseNewington, 2.1 km from Craigmillar Castle
7.8 out of 10, Good, (95 reviews)
The price is Rp1.113.956
Rp1.336.747 total
includes taxes & fees
19 Jan - 20 Jan

Northumberland Hotel
Northumberland HotelNewington, 1.7 km from Craigmillar Castle
6.4 out of 10, (749 reviews)
The price is Rp679.949
Rp815.939 total
includes taxes & fees
1 Feb - 2 Feb

Premier Inn Edinburgh East
Premier Inn Edinburgh East2.3 km from Craigmillar Castle
7.4 out of 10, Good, (30 reviews)
The price is Rp1.000.672
Rp1.200.806 total
includes taxes & fees
23 Jan - 24 Jan

2bed Apt Sleeps 4-near Meadows Park, Parking, Wifi
2bed Apt Sleeps 4-near Meadows Park, Parking, WifiNewington, 2.5 km from Craigmillar Castle
The price is Rp6.971.665
Rp9.997.283 total
includes taxes & fees
28 Jan - 29 Jan

Airdenair Guest House
Airdenair Guest House1.8 km from Craigmillar Castle
8.4 out of 10, Very good, (54 reviews)
The price is Rp1.227.240
Rp1.472.688 total
includes taxes & fees
19 Jan - 20 Jan

Southside Guest House
Southside Guest HouseSouthside, 2.8 km from Craigmillar Castle
8.8 out of 10, Excellent, (165 reviews)
The price is Rp1.171.968
Rp1.406.361 total
includes taxes & fees
22 Jan - 23 Jan
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
Top Craigmillar Castle Hotel Reviews

Apex Grassmarket Hotel
10/10 Excellent




























































